How Our Water Damage Cleanup Process Works

When you call us for Water Damage Cleanup, our team springs into action. We'll arrive at your property within 60 minutes, equipped with the latest technology to ass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home to its original condition.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ify the source of the leak. Our technicians will contain the damage to prevent further water intrusion and contamination.

Step 2: Water Removal

We employ heavy-duty pumps and vacuums to extract standing water from your property, ensuring that every inch is dry and safe.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your home, ensuring that moisture levels are back to normal and your property is safe from mold and mildew.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We thoroughly clean and sanitize your home, removing any remaining debris and contaminants to prevent further damage and health risks.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Our team will work with you to restore your home to its original condition, including repairs and reconstruction as needed.

Water Damage Cleanup v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Hidden leaks behind walls or ceilings No Yes D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ks.
Water damage from a burst pipe or appliance No Yes DIY can lead to electrical shock and further damage.
Mold or mildew growth No Yes DIY can spread the mold and create health risks.
Water damage from a natural disaster (flood, hurricane) No Yes D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ks.
Water damage from a leaky roof or gutter Maybe Yes DIY can lead to further damage and safety risks if not done properly.
Small water spills or stains Yes No DIY is usually enough for small spills and stains.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Trenton, OH

The cost of Water Damage Cleanup can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Trenton, OH. These are estimates, not guarantees.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 - $2,500 Severity and size of the affected area
Water Removal $1,000 - $5,000 Size of the affected area and type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 - $6,000 Size of the aff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$1,000 - $3,000 Size of the affected area and type of cleaning products needed
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 Size of the affected area and type of repairs needed

How can I prevent water damage in the future?

Regular maintenance is key to preventing water damage. Our team recommends checking your gutters and downspouts regularly, inspecting your roof for damage, and addressing any leaks or water stains quickly.
